Senior Software Engineer, Kubernetes and Virtualization - Dgx Cloud

NVIDIA NVIDIA · Semiconductors · Santa Clara, CA +1 · Remote

Senior Software Engineer role focused on developing and maintaining a web-based storage management plane, including Kubernetes operators and CSI plugins, for distributed storage infrastructure at NVIDIA.

What you'd actually do

  1. Maintain and develop Kubernetes operators and our Container Storage Interface (CSI) plugin.
  2. Develop a web-based solution that manages, operates and monitors our distributed storage.
  3. Work closely with other teams to define and implement new APIs.

Skills

Required

  • Kubernetes
  • CSI plugins
  • Python
  • Bash
  • nodejs
  • Linux OS

Nice to have

  • async
  • express
  • Kafka
  • MongoDB
  • React
  • jQuery
  • c3j
  • HTML5
  • CSS3
  • Bootstrap
  • Websockets
  • Git

What the JD emphasized

  • Experience with Kubernetes (K8s), including developing or maintaining operators and/or CSI plugins.
  • Experience scripting with Python, Bash or similar. Experience with nodejs is a must